Price Action Toolkit: Fair Value Gaps

A Fair Value Gap (FVG) is an imbalance between buyers and sellers in the market, leaving a ‘gap’ where price will fill or return to rebalance unfilled orders. The Price Action Toolkit automatically identifies and plots FVGs on your chart. Below, we’ve outlined how each setting and feature works.
Settings
Detection Method
There are three methods to choose from for Fair Value Gap detections: Same, Mixed, and All.
Same: All three candles forming the FVG must be bullish or bearish.

All: The three candles forming an FVG don’t have to all be bullish or bearish.
Mixed: Both types of FVGs, Same and All, will be displayed. This method is selected by default.
Invalidation Method
The Invalidation Method setting allows traders to choose how an FVG is invalidated. You can choose between Close and Wick.
Close: A candle must close below a bullish FVG or above a bearish FVG to invalidate it.
Wick: A candle’s wick must go below a bullish FVG or above a bearish FVG to invalidate it.
Sensitivity
The sensitivity setting determines the minimum gap size required for an FVG detection. A higher sensitivity will filter out smaller gaps, while a lower sensitivity will detect more frequent, smaller gaps. Setting the sensitivity to 0 will display all gaps, regardless of their size.
Volumetric Info
Enabling volumetric information adds a layer of analysis by associating volume data with FVGs. This helps traders assess the strength and reliability of the gaps. Volume profiles for each FVG display total volume, high/low volume ratios, and visual representations of volume activity within the gap.
Total Volume: Displays the combined volume for the bars that form the FVG, providing a clear indication of market participation in the gap
Percentage Ratio: Shows the proportion of high vs. low volume within the FVG:
Low Percentage: Indicates dominance of buyers or sellers, depending on the FVG direction.
High Percentage: Indicates reduced volume support for the FVG's direction, suggesting the gap may be less reliable.
Volume Bars Visualization: Displays the buying versus selling volume in the FVG.

Combine Zones
Enabling the 'Combine Zones' setting merges overlapping FVGs of the same type into a single larger zone, reducing chart clutter.
Midline
When enabled, a dashed line is drawn at the center of the FVG.
Label
When enabled, a text label will be plotted with the gap, clearly identifying the zone as an FVG.
